Did you know that it is not just real estate transactions that local and state commissions oversee? These bodies also oversee the financial management of a real estate business, so playing by the rules is essential. Therefore, it’s a good idea to familiarize yourself with their requirements before making any decisions about your bookkeeping system.

Zoho’s banking module allows bank syncing and PayPal integration, along with quick and easy reconciliation, but the user can match and categorize transactions if desired. Zoho learns transactions and categories for future time-saving reconciliation. Zoho Books works well for start ups, small to medium businesses and even large brokerages. Users already working in the Zoho ecosystem will naturally turn to Zoho Books for accounting needs, but the software can also stand alone.

Programs like QuickBooks Online are great tools for real estate brokers and agents. You can track sales, commissions, and expenses by each listing. Proper account set up can also report all sales details; telling you exactly how profitable that listing was for your real estate brokerage. Real estate agents have some of the most diverse expenses in business. They face costs ranging from landscaping services that improve curb appeal to lunches for clients and gifts for buyers. Realtors’ expenses can reach a few hundred dollars a month or into the thousands, depending on their listings, marketing strategies, and many other factors. Real estate agents also accrue these business expenses daily—which means you can easily get overwhelmed if you don’t have a system in place. As with any accounting practice, real estate accounting requires tracking income and expenses to create a clear overview of each property’s cash flow. You can use this information to make tax payments and prepare the business owner for a potential audit. Property management companies can also use real estate accounting software to run financial reports on income and expenses from rental properties. The reports can give you an overview of rental income, vacant units, and expenses on advertising, repairs and maintenance, and more.
